My Buying Guides on Best Uv Light Sanitizer For Room
When I started looking for the best UV light sanitizer for a room, I realized there are a few important things I had to check before buying. Not every UV sanitizer is the same, and choosing the right one depends on room size, safety features, and how I planned to use it. Here’s my buying guide based on what I would personally look for.
1. Room Size Coverage
The first thing I checked was how much space the sanitizer could cover. I made sure the product matched the size of my room, whether it was a bedroom, office, or living space. A unit that is too small for the room won’t be effective, so I always looked at the recommended coverage area.
2. UV-C Light Effectiveness
I focused on UV-C sanitizers because that is the type commonly used for disinfection. I looked for products that clearly mention UV-C wavelength, since that is the range most associated with killing germs and bacteria. If a product did not explain this clearly, I was less likely to trust it.
3. Safety Features
Safety mattered a lot to me. Since UV light can be harmful to skin and eyes, I preferred sanitizers with motion sensors, automatic shutoff, timers, or remote controls. These features gave me peace of mind, especially if I planned to use the sanitizer in a room I share with others.
4. Ozone-Free or Low-Ozone Design
I paid attention to whether the sanitizer was ozone-free. I personally preferred ozone-free models because they felt safer for indoor use. If a device produces ozone, I made sure to understand how to ventilate the room properly afterward.
5. Ease of Use
I wanted something simple to operate. A good UV sanitizer should be easy to set up, easy to move, and easy to control. I liked models with clear instructions, one-button operation, or remote controls because they made the process much more convenient.
6. Timer and Auto Shutoff
A built-in timer was very important to me. It helped me avoid overusing the device and made the sanitizing process more controlled. Auto shutoff was another feature I appreciated because it added an extra layer of protection.
7. Build Quality and Durability
I looked for a sanitizer made with strong materials and a reliable design. Since I wanted something that would last, I checked customer reviews and product details to see if the unit felt sturdy and well-built.
8. Replacement Bulb Availability
I also considered whether replacement bulbs were easy to find. A UV sanitizer is only useful long term if I can maintain it. I preferred brands that offered easy bulb replacement and clear maintenance instructions.
9. Brand Reputation and Reviews
Before buying, I always read reviews from other users. I wanted to know if the product really worked as advertised and whether people had issues with safety, durability, or performance. A trusted brand with good reviews gave me more confidence.
10. Price and Value
Finally, I compared price with features. I did not always choose the cheapest option, because I wanted good safety and effectiveness. Instead, I looked for the best value—something that offered the right features at a fair price.
